How Much Does a Production Line Lead Make in District of Columbia?

Updated April 01, 2025
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ual pay of Production Line Lead in District of Columbia is $136,178. While Salary.com is seeing that Production Line Lead salary in DC can go up to $171,688 or down to $92,491, but most earn between $113,310 and $154,765.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, and your experience levels. Frequently Asked Questions About a Production Line Lead Salaries

What is the average of a Production Line Lead in District of Columbia?

The Production Line Lead salary range is from $113,310 to $154,765, and the average Production Line Lead salary is $136,178/year in District of Columbia. The Production Line Lead's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Production Line Lead salary in the United States?

The Production Line Lead salary in San Jose, CA is $155,131 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Production Line Lead's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Production Line Lead.
